COUNTY OF HAWAVI <br />RESOLUTION NO. <br />STATE OF HAWAII <br />5()0 16 <br />A RESOLUTION URGING THE DIRECTOR OF FINANCE TO AWARD A GRANT TO <br />MAKAHANALOA FISHING ASSOCIATION FOR THE MAINTENANCE OF <br />CERTAIN PUBLIC ACCESS EASEMENTS IN PEPE'EKEO. <br />WHEREAS, in 2002, the County reached a settlement agreement with Continental <br />Pacific, LLC, which settled certain disputed claims of pre-existing lots arising out of a proposed <br />subdivision in Pepe'ekeo and established various public access easements within the lands under <br />dispute; and <br />WHEREAS, Section 34-10 of the Hawai'i County Code 1983 (2016 Edition, as <br />amended) (hereinafter, "the Code") provides, in part that, "upon the acceptance of the dedication <br />of land for a right-of-way for public access by the County, the County shall thereafter assume the <br />cost of improvements for and the maintenance of the public access, unless the subdivider or <br />developer agrees to assume such cost and maintenance'; and <br />WHEREAS, by Resolution No. 109-11, adopted on August I V% 2011, a copy of which <br />is attached hereto and incorporated herein by reference as "Exhibit A', the County accepted a <br />grant of public access easements that were established by the settlement agreement; and <br />WHEREAS, the grant agreement stipulated that the County "shall be solely responsible <br />for maintaining, controlling, insuring and repairing the Public Access Easements and any and all <br />improvements constructed upon and/or located within said Public Access Easements, in a good <br />and safe condition, ordinary wear and tear excepted"; and <br />WHEREAS, the easements for which the County has maintenance responsibility, as <br />delineated above, are identified as Easements P-1, P-2, P-6, P-6-A, P-6-13, P-11-A, P-11-B, P-12, <br />P-14-A, P-14-13, and P-14-C (hereinafter the "Public Access Easements") and more particularly <br />described in "Exhibit A"; and <br />WHEREAS, the County recognizes that public access is critical to our island <br />community; and <br />WHEREAS, Section 2-139(a)(3)(C) of the Code provides, in part, that "[g]rant awards <br />of $25,000 or less may be authorized by the finance director for projects or programs that <br />accomplish public purposes upon written request of a department"; now, therefore, <br />B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E COUNTY OF HAWAPI that the <br />Director of Finance is hereby urged to award a grant under Section 2-139(a)(3)(C) of the Code to <br />Makahanaloa Fishing Association to maintain the Public Access Easements in accordance with <br />the terms contained in "Exhibit A". <br />
